Fantasy Football Scout has been the leading voice in all things FPL for over 12 years. Working with an engaged community of fans, addicts and pioneers Mark Sutherns created the site as a place for fantasy football fans to come together to discuss tactics, make picks and commiserate over 59th minute substitutions.
We have relentlessly innovated with professional editorial and video content, innovative tools and resources and social and community channels.
